Banjo-Tooie
The Xbox 360 remaster of Banjo-Tooie has visual and performance improvements over the Nintendo 64 version. In this version, the player doesn't loose the notes after getting out of a stage, which is a major difference over the original, since it doesn't require the player to get everything again after leaving or dying. It also has a reimplementation of the Stop 'n' Swop feature, using the save data from the Banjo-Kazooie remaster to unlock new content.
